Located in the western slope of Colorado, Clifton is a small community on the cusp of Grand Junction. Clifton offers residents access to abundant recreational opportunities in addition to the many surrounding orchards and vineyards. Clifton residents can enjoy local fruit from nearby farms while picnicking in the scenic James M. Robb Colorado River State Park.
Clifton is also convenient to the Grand Mesa, the largest flat-topped mountain in the world. The Colorado National Monument is just minutes from Clifton as well as numerous national forests. Easy access to the I-70 makes commuting and traveling from Clifton simple.
